I have never not stayed on property at DL (am going to stay offsite for the first time in December). But I have always loved staying onsite. For us it has always been worth it. We love charging to the room, package deliveries and having magic mornings every time it's on and the GCH access to CA park. We have stayed at GCH a couple of times (for two weeks each time) and at the DL hotel many many times over the years. GCH is lovely, gorgeous but has paper thin walls which is very very annoying if you have people in the rooms beside you. We could hear them checking phone messages next door, we could hear them telling their child to hang their jacket up. We could hear the DH and DW having a little tiff :rotfl: The poor DH felt like a third wheel in their family with nobody considering him in the next day plans :rotfl2:

DL was nice. I think it would be lovely with the new reno. PPH, I haven't stayed at but have been there and it just feels like a basic hotel, 3 star, not that upmarket. I think the prices are ridiculous! But to be honest, I think that $129 for some of those basic motels across the street are ridiculous too, if them were anywhere else they would be $59pn.

I think the DL hotels are over priced for what they are, particularly comparing to them to WDW; but WDW has so many to choose from so they have to be competitive where as DL only has three, so they can charge what they want, they always fill up.
